aboutsummaryrefslogtreecommitdiff
path: root/kernel/locking/rtmutex_api.c
AgeCommit message (Expand)AuthorFilesLines
2023-07-17locking/rtmutex: Fix task->pi_waiters integrityGravatar Peter Zijlstra 1-1/+1
2022-12-12rtmutex: Add acquire semantics for rtmutex lock acquisition slow pathGravatar Mel Gorman 1-3/+3
2021-12-04locking/rtmutex: Add rt_mutex_lock_nest_lock() and rt_mutex_lock_killable().Gravatar Sebastian Andrzej Siewior 1-4/+26
2021-08-17locking/rtmutex: Prevent lockdep false positive with PI futexesGravatar Thomas Gleixner 1-0/+12
2021-08-17locking/rtmutex: Add mutex variant for RTGravatar Thomas Gleixner 1-0/+122
2021-08-17locking/rtmutex: Extend the rtmutex core to support ww_mutexGravatar Peter Zijlstra 1-2/+2
2021-08-17locking/rtmutex: Guard regular sleeping locks specific functionsGravatar Thomas Gleixner 1-0/+1
2021-08-17locking/rtmutex: Use rt_mutex_wake_q_headGravatar Thomas Gleixner 1-11/+8
2021-08-17locking/rtmutex: Provide rt_mutex_slowlock_locked()Gravatar Thomas Gleixner 1-1/+1
2021-08-17locking/rtmutex: Split out the inner parts of 'struct rtmutex'Gravatar Peter Zijlstra 1-18/+23
2021-08-17locking/rtmutex: Split API from implementationGravatar Thomas Gleixner 1-0/+453